免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

delphixe开发app

Delphi是一种集成开发环境(IDE),用于创建各种桌面、移动和Web应用程序。它是由Embarcadero Technologies开发的,基于Object Pascal编程语言。

在Delphi中开发应用程序有两个主要方面,即界面设计和编程逻辑。下面将详细介绍这两个方面的原理和使用方法。

1. 界面设计:

Delphi提供了可视化窗体设计器,可以通过拖拽和布局控件来创建用户界面。具体步骤如下:

- 创建一个新的窗体或选择现有的窗体进行编辑。

- 在界面设计器中,选择并拖拽控件到窗体上,如按钮、标签、文本框等。

- 调整控件的位置和大小,并设置它们的属性,如文本、颜色、字体等。

- 使用布局控件(如面板、框架、标签页等)来组织和管理窗体上的控件。

- 在窗体上创建菜单、工具栏等交互元素。

- 在设计时模拟应用程序的运行效果,通过界面设计器中的预览功能或使用组件的测试模式。

2. 编程逻辑:

Delphi使用Object Pascal作为主要编程语言,具有类似于C++的语法规则。以下是编写Delphi应用程序的基本步骤:

- 在窗体设计器中选择控件,然后双击控件或选择事件来创建相应的事件处理程序。

- 在事件处理程序中编写代码来响应用户交互,如按钮点击、文本框输入等。

- 使用编程语言的基本概念,如变量、条件语句、循环等来处理逻辑。

- 调用Delphi提供的各种类库和组件,如数据库连接、文件操作、图形绘制等。

- 调试和测试应用程序,通过断点、输出语句和单元测试来检查代码的正确性。

- 发布应用程序,生成可执行文件或安装包,并将应用程序部署到目标设备上。

Delphi还提供了丰富的组件库和代码库,以加快开发速度和增强应用程序的功能。开发者可以通过调用这些组件和库来实现各种特定功能,如网络通信、数据可视化、多媒体处理等。

总结来说,Delphi是一个功能强大且易于使用的集成开发环境,适用于创建各种类型的应用程序。它提供了可视化窗体设计器和易于学习的编程语言,使开发人员能够迅速构建用户界面和实现复杂的应用逻辑。无论是初学者还是有经验的开发人员,都能从Delphi的强大功能和友好的界面中受益。


相关知识:
前端开发app用dp还是px
在前端开发中,我们经常会用到dp和px这两个单位来设置元素的大小和位置。那么这两个单位有什么区别,应该在什么情况下使用呢?首先,我们需要了解一下dp和px的含义。dp是“Density-independent pixel”的缩写,也叫作“设备独立像素”,是
2024-01-10
企业花重金开发app的内幕
现在的移动设备已经成为人们生活中必不可少的一部分,而企业开发APP也越来越成为一种趋势。开发一个APP需要花费大量的时间、精力和财力,但它也能够为企业带来巨大的商业价值。下面,我将从开发的原理、所需的资源、开发团队的组成以及成本等方面介绍企业开发APP的内
2024-01-10
app开发推广运营方案模板
标题:APP开发推广运营方案模板介绍:在当今移动互联网时代,APP已经成为各个行业发展的重要推动力。然而,APP开发只是一个开始,如何将APP推向市场,获得用户的关注和认可,是每个APP开发者都需要面对的问题。本文将为您提供一个APP开发推广运营方案模板,
2023-06-29
app人脸识别功能开发
人脸识别是一种通过计算机视觉技术来识别和验证人脸的技术。它可以用于身份验证、安全监控、人机交互等领域。本文将介绍人脸识别的原理和开发过程。一、人脸识别的原理人脸识别的原理可以分为三个主要步骤:人脸检测、特征提取和特征匹配。1. 人脸检测人脸检测是指从图像或
2023-06-29
app开发考证
APP(应用程序)开发是指设计和开发软件程序,以用于移动设备,如智能手机、平板电脑等。它是一种在移动设备上提供功能和服务的方式。APP开发需要开发人员熟悉不同的编程语言和框架,以确保最终产品的质量和性能。下面将详细介绍APP开发的考证原理。首先,APP开发
2023-06-29
app开发教学课程
App开发是当前互联网领域的一种热门职业方向。随着智能手机的普及和移动互联网的快速发展,越来越多的人开始关注app开发。现在,我将为大家介绍一下app开发的原理和详细教程。一、概述App开发是指开发手机及其他移动设备应用软件的过程。开发App通常需要掌握专
2023-06-29